不安全的FTP/SFTP連接問題
在連接到FTP或SFTP服務器時,可能會遇到顯示為“不安全”的警告,這通常是由于連接未加密,或者證書驗證出現(xiàn)問題,以下是一些可能的原因和解決方案。
1. 連接類型
1.1 FTP vs SFTP
FTP :傳統(tǒng)的文件傳輸協(xié)議,通常在端口21上運行,默認情況下不加密數(shù)據(jù),因此被認為是不安全的。
SFTP :SSH文件傳輸協(xié)議,通常在端口22上運行,提供加密的數(shù)據(jù)傳輸,比FTP更安全。
2. 安全設(shè)置
2.1 使用SSL/TLS
FTP over SSL/TLS :通過SSL或TLS加密FTP連接,提高安全性,需要服務器和客戶端都支持。
2.2 證書驗證
自簽名證書 :如果服務器使用自簽名證書,客戶端可能無法驗證其真實性,導致安全警告。
證書鏈問題 :證書鏈不完整或錯誤也可能導致安全問題。
3. 服務器配置
3.1 明文傳輸
禁用明文FTP :確保服務器配置為只允許加密的FTP連接。
強制SFTP :對于支持SSH的服務器,應強制使用SFTP而不是FTP。
3.2 防火墻和端口
開放安全端口 :確保防火墻設(shè)置允許通過安全的端口(如22用于SFTP)。
限制訪問 :僅允許特定IP地址或范圍訪問FTP/SFTP服務。
4. 客戶端軟件
4.1 軟件選擇
選擇支持加密的軟件 :使用支持SSL/TLS加密的FTP客戶端軟件。
更新軟件 :保持客戶端軟件更新,以獲取最新的安全修復。
4.2 配置設(shè)置
安全設(shè)置 :在客戶端軟件中配置安全設(shè)置,如強制使用加密連接。
證書管理 :導入可信的根證書和中間證書,以便正確驗證服務器證書。
5. 最佳實踐
5.1 避免公共網(wǎng)絡
使用VPN :在公共網(wǎng)絡上使用VPN來保護FTP/SFTP連接。
專用連接 :盡可能使用專用網(wǎng)絡連接,而不是公共互聯(lián)網(wǎng)。
5.2 定期審計
監(jiān)控日志 :定期審查FTP/SFTP服務器的日志,尋找可疑活動。
安全更新 :及時應用安全補丁和更新,以防止已知漏洞被利用。
通過遵循上述建議,可以顯著提高FTP和SFTP連接的安全性,減少數(shù)據(jù)泄露和其他安全威脅的風險。
下面是一個簡單的介紹,描述了當嘗試FTP或SFTP連接時可能遇到“不安全服務器”警告的情況,以及這些連接的一些基本信息。
請注意,當處理任何類型的網(wǎng)絡連接時,安全性都是至關(guān)重要的,確保采取適當?shù)陌踩胧┮员Wo數(shù)據(jù)和連接的完整性。